Output e4b5a9027e0bbddc36ad89ed3573d6bcbb01d66ca74fe9d751755fe86b00a720:0

value
24409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e00dad1332028e68bf51d5b97a30e95625dd8aed OP_EQUAL
address
3N7hfk7GMMQSFXk9qrTGw52Bpt8L4LFcRa
transaction
e4b5a9027e0bbddc36ad89ed3573d6bcbb01d66ca74fe9d751755fe86b00a720
confirmations
317819
spent
true